Dear Mr. Szoldra:

This responds to your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) request for a copy
of DODIG-2020-132, Evaluation of the U.S. Africa Command’s Response to the
Coronavirus Disease-2019. We received your request on October 13, 2020, and
assigned it case number DODOIG-2021-000051.

The Evaluations Component conducted a search and located the report
responsive to your request. In coordination with U.S. Africa Command, we
determined that the attached report, totaling 24 pages, is appropriate for
release in part pursuant to the following FOIA (5 U.S.C. § 552) exemptions:

• (b)(1), which pertains to information that is currently and properly
classified pursuant to Executive Order 13526, sections:

o 1.4(a), military plans, weapon systems, or operations;

o 1.4(b), foreign government information;

o 1.4(c), intelligence activities (including covert action),
intelligence sources or methods, or cryptology;

o 1.4(d), foreign relations or foreign activities of the
United States, including confidential sources;

o 1.4(g), vulnerabilities or capabilities of systems,
installations, infrastructures, projects, plans, or protection services
relating to the national security; and

o 1.7(e), compilations of items of information that are
individually unclassified may be classified if the compiled information
reveals an additional association or relationship that: (1) meets the
standards for classification under this order; and (2) is not otherwise
revealed in the individual items of information.

• (b)(6), which pertains to information, the release of which would
constitute a clearly unwarranted invasion of personal privacy.
